Commit Graph

279 Commits (master)

Author SHA1 Message Date
Michael Prokop 1cbbcc0b18 MT#63155 efi_support: do not rely on presence of einfo function
1 week ago
Mykola Malkov 8d4e6d55a6 MT#59155 Add ngcpinternal option
3 months ago
Guillem Jover 4a23083de7 MT#63380 Update virtualbox-guest-additions ISO from upstream 7.2.0
3 months ago
Michael Prokop f511741b09 MT#63016 Use puppet-agent from bookworm on Debian/trixie
5 months ago
Michael Prokop 75b0f9274e MT#62787 SW-RAID: install only to first RAID disk to not fail in non-EFI mode
6 months ago
Michael Prokop fd55984db1 MT#63155 Fix EFI detection for kernel versions >=6.3
6 months ago
Guillem Jover 1faedf4a2e MT#62763 Fix shellcheck issues
6 months ago
Michael Prokop bfc2beea72 MT#63024 Support mdadm array creation with mdadm versions >=4.4
6 months ago
Michael Prokop 3afd4c0e54 MT#60283 Fix puppetlabs repository situation with puppet.gpg key
6 months ago
Michael Prokop 463dd9c813 MT#60283 Fix repository key situation
6 months ago
Michael Prokop cd2dabc07f MT#56773 deployment.sh: use recent packages of puppetlabs for Debian/bookworm
6 months ago
Michael Prokop c0285b7f63 MT#56773 deployment.sh: assume bookworm by default and drop deprecated workarounds
6 months ago
Michael Prokop 9a6278e2f1 MT#62988 Switch from ntpdate to ntpsec-ntpdate
6 months ago
Guillem Jover 70ebf21d1d MT#62436 Install the VirtualBox Guest Additions in the target
7 months ago
Michael Prokop 6c4ea75c96 MT#62864 Ensure to always have e2fsprogs available
7 months ago
Michael Prokop b2007bd91d MT#62787 Support NVMe disks in autodetection code
7 months ago
Michael Prokop b6f8f4194b Revert "MT#62787 Drop /sys/block autodetection code"
7 months ago
Michael Prokop 2974f71127 MT#62787 Drop /sys/block autodetection code
8 months ago
Michael Prokop 001c9c6073 MT#62787 Ensure grml-debootstrap's GRUB device is set also in SW-RAID setups
8 months ago
Michael Prokop e2db6df5d0 MT#62436 Prevent vboxadd* services to run outside of VirtualBox envs
8 months ago
Michael Prokop c828990503 MT#62436 Use virtualbox-guest-additions ISO from upstream on Debian/trixie
8 months ago
Michael Prokop 112f883d49 MT#62436 ensure_packages_installed: to not get stuck on conf file conflicts
8 months ago
Michael Prokop 779b43b915 MT#62436 Support Debian/trixie in ensure_packages_installed
8 months ago
Michael Prokop b2e2954852 MT#62436 Fix shellcheck issues + parse IP information programmatically
8 months ago
Guillem Jover dfd46069e7 MT#62436 Remove workaround for vboxadd services
9 months ago
Michael Prokop 41029ed891 MT#61264 Mark EFI partition as such only when running in an EFI environment
1 year ago
Michael Prokop cfe9cceb6a MT#61271 trixie: adjust sshd_config after system is installed
1 year ago
Michael Prokop 6eee97de7b MT#61265 trixie: avoid SSH login failures due to OpenSSH penalize feature
1 year ago
Michael Prokop cf94193f88 MT#60284 Ensure to start qemu-guest-agent only after package got installed
2 years ago
Michael Prokop 4a292ab4be MT#60284 Only check whether /dev/virtio-ports/org.qemu.guest_agent.0 exists
2 years ago
Michael Prokop 82e6638b40 MT#60284 Make sure qemu-guest-agent is available
2 years ago
Mykola Malkov 6cf4786735 MT#59872 Remove NGCP_PXE_INSTALL variable
2 years ago
Guillem Jover 0a91a49826 MT#58014 Remove support for fetching OpenPGP certificates from keyservers
2 years ago
Michael Prokop e99f33e11a TT#118659 Do not fail when deploying SW-RAID if no RAID was present yet
2 years ago
Michael Prokop 1d59d89d04 TT#118659 Do not abort on disk partition listing failures
2 years ago
Michael Prokop fc9b43f92e TT#118659 Fix re-deploying over existing SW-RAID arrays
2 years ago
Michael Prokop e9244a289b TT#118659 Wipe disk signatures more reliably with SW-RAID and NVMe setup
2 years ago
Michael Prokop 236cb2d1a7 MT#58926 Vagrant: ensure to have libxmu6 available
2 years ago
Michael Prokop 8c3ab6b241 MT#57559 Always include zstd when bootstrapping systems
2 years ago
Guillem Jover 9cceb8d655 MT#58356 ntp: Use ntpsec.service instead of ntp.service
2 years ago
Michael Prokop 793a93bc43 MT#57453 vagrant_configuration: remove fake systemd presence after execution
2 years ago
Michael Prokop 561303359e MT#57453 Use tty1 for stdin when running under grml-autoconfig service
2 years ago
Michael Prokop 8601193128 MT#57453 vagrant_configuration: fake systemd presence
2 years ago
Victor Seva 6c960afee4 TT#104221 Use bookworm repos in ensure_packages_installed appropriately
2 years ago
Michael Prokop 37163532ee MT#56773 Use bullseye puppetlabs repository for bookworm
3 years ago
Michael Prokop 0fedba6144 MT#57643 Ensure /var/lib/dpkg/available exists on Debian releases <=buster
3 years ago
Michael Prokop eccdc586ae MT#57644 puppet/git: allow ssh-rsa pubkey usage
3 years ago
Michael Prokop 8cfb8c8392 MT#57630 Check online connectivity to work around Intel E810 / ice issue
3 years ago
Michael Prokop f4da3e094e MT#57049 Ensure SW-RAID device is inactive before re-reading partition table
3 years ago
Michael Prokop 2ad306c465 MT#57556 Prompt for reboot/halt only in interactive mode
3 years ago